I'm a technology idiot.
I have an Ipad, but wanna get something smaller - mostly to use for emails, checking football scores, playing games like on-line poker, etc.
Any suggestions? Kindle with wi-fi ?

if you want a 7" android tablet, I'd recommend the kindle fire hd, or the google nexus 7 or if you like iProducts, apple just today released info about their own 7" tablet "iPad Mini" that you will be able to pre-order in a couple days.
